This iconic Kerala dessert, famous for its shiny, chewy texture and vibrant colors, is typically made from flour, sugar, coconut oil, and nuts.


Ingredients:

1 cup all-purpose flour (maida)

2 cups sugar

3 cups water

1/2 cup coconut oil (or a mixture of coconut oil and ghee)

1/4 cup cashews, chopped

1/2 teaspoon cardamom powder

A pinch of salt

Food color (red, orange, yellow, or black) (optional)



 Kerala's Famous Kozhikodan (Calicut) Halwa


Instructions:

1. Prepare the flour mixture. In a bowl, combine the flour with 2 cups of water to form a smooth, lump-free batter.

2. Prepare the sugar syrup. In a thick-bottomed pan, add 2 cups of sugar and 1 cup of water. The mixture will begin to thicken. Add coconut oil (or a ghee-coconut oil mix) a little at a time, stirring well after each addition. The oil will be absorbed, and the halwa will appear shiny. 

3.Cook over medium-low heat, stirring constantly, for about 30-40 minutes. The mixture should become thick, transparent, and shiny, and begin to separate from the sides of the pan.

4. Add cardamom powder, cashews, and food coloring (if using). Mix well.

5. Set the halwa. Transfer the hot halwa to a greased tray or plate. Level the surface with a spatula. Let it cool completely, then cut into squares or diamond shapes.


Tips:

Use coconut oil for the authentic flavor and glossy finish. Stir constantly to avoid lumps and burning.

Calicut halwa can be stored at room temperature for several days.
